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 08.06.2017, 14:23   #11
anaschu
Форумчанин
 
Регистрация: 21.09.2012
Сообщений: 372
По умолчанию

решил все указанные проблемы.

Код:

// щелчок на кнопке Вычислить
procedure TForm1.before_all_length();
begin
       if mm.Checked then koeff_length:=1;
       if sm.Checked then koeff_length:=10;
       if m.Checked then koeff_length:=1000;
       //if other.Checked then Checked_other:=strToint(coefficient_length_form.Text);
end;

procedure TForm1.before_all_time();
begin

       if days.Checked then koeff_time:=1;
       if hours.Checked then koeff_time:=24;
       if minuts.Checked then koeff_time:=24*60;
       //if other.Checked then before_all_time:=strToint(coefficient.Text);
end;

procedure TForm1.Button1Click(Sender: TObject);
var
    dist : integer; // дистанция, миллиметров
    t:     integer;    // время, дни, дробное
    dist_true : integer;  // время, минуты
    t_true : integer;   // время, секунды
    v: real;        // скорость
    //cheked:boolean;
begin
    // получить исходные данные из полей ввода
    dist := StrToInt(Ed_Length.Text);
    t := StrToInt(Ed_Time.Text);



    // вычисление
    dist_true :=dist* koeff_length;  //
    t_true := t*koeff_time ;


   // v := dist_true/t_true  ;

    // вывод результата
    label4.Caption := 'Дистанция: '+ ed_Length.Text + ' м' + #13 +
                      'Время: ' + IntToStr(dist_true) + ' мин ' +
                                 IntToStr(t_true) + ' сек ' + #13 +
                      'Скорость: ' + FloatToStrF(v,ffFixed,4,2) + ' км/час';

end;
Занимаюсь:1.зверьком- покемончиком для компьютерного затончика. 2 IT-грибами,что бы скушать потом их с вами.3. цифровым обезьянками, как куны ударяют за тянками

Последний раз редактировалось anaschu; 08.06.2017 в 14:29.
anaschu вне форума Ответить с цитированием
Старый 08.06.2017, 14:45   #12
Sciv
Старожил
 
Аватар для Sciv
 
Регистрация: 16.05.2012
Сообщений: 3,211
По умолчанию

Цитата:
Сообщение от anaschu Посмотреть сообщение
решил все указанные проблемы
Ну и как, заработало?
Начал решать проблему с помощью регулярных выражений. Теперь решаю две проблемы...
Sciv вне форума Ответить с цитированием
Старый 09.06.2017, 15:17   #13
anaschu
Форумчанин
 
Регистрация: 21.09.2012
Сообщений: 372
По умолчанию

https://youtu.be/4SCrZ6bEqAc
Цитата:
Сообщение от Sciv Посмотреть сообщение
Ну и как, заработало?
ура! заработало!
Занимаюсь:1.зверьком- покемончиком для компьютерного затончика. 2 IT-грибами,что бы скушать потом их с вами.3. цифровым обезьянками, как куны ударяют за тянками
anaschu в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Передача параметров множеству процедур и запросов Bizunov SQL, базы данных 8 07.06.2013 13:22
одномерный массив с использованием процедур и функций без параметров и с параметрами Ekaterinasoroka Паскаль, Turbo Pascal, PascalABC.NET 2 14.04.2013 08:35
Организация программ с использованием процедур .использованием параметров-значений и параметров переменных Фрейтор 40-500 Помощь студентам 0 02.11.2012 21:58
Организация программ с использованием процедур .использованием параметров-значений и параметров переменных Фрейтор 40-500 Помощь студентам 6 02.11.2012 21:46
потеря параметров при вызове формы из dll... Roof Общие вопросы Delphi 4 22.08.2008 22:08